Your opportunity
Reporting to Head of Fixed Income ESG, this is an exciting opportunity to become part of a fast-growing area of Fixed Income at Janus Henderson globally
Working with different investment desks within Fixed Income, you will be involved with supporting the team’s ESG initiatives and projects from the data perspective, see them come to light, often being at the centre of such initiatives and activities
You will provide support with ESG data reports, analysis and screening as part of the process of launching new ESG strategies
You will provide ongoing data support in producing necessary ESG reports for consultants and clients on Fixed Income strategies and mandates
You will work closely with the Fixed Income desks to design and provide subsequent ongoing maintenance of any proprietary data gap models for use by the team
You will participate in the Fixed Income ESG work with the ESG data team and the firmwide ESG data project to help create solutions for supporting the Fixed Income team’s ESG efforts
You will provide client reporting support on ESG related matters
Carry out additional duties as assigned

Must Have Skills
Awareness of ESG in investments
Strong Excel skills
Ability to work to tight deadlines and work independently
Highly collaborative and team oriented
Strong problem solving and analytical ability and attention to detail
Strong communication and interpersonal skills
Learning mindset with intellectual curiosity
Strong sense of accountability and responsibility to deliver projects on time and strive for continuous improvement
Ability to multi-task, organise and assimilate large amounts of information quickly
Willingness to go the extra mile to create solutions and achieve results
Nice to Have Skills
Graduate with BSc / MSc preferred
Experience of ESG in investments
Knowledge of coding/programming (Python, SQL, Bloomberg)
Knowledge of PowerB or Tableau
